CM Thackeray lays foundation stone for Balasaheb Thackeray memorial in Mumbai

The Maharashtra Cabinet had earlier approved INR 400 crores for the conversion of the Mayor’s bungalow at Shivaji Park into the Balasaheb Thackeray Memorial.

In recent developments, Maharashtra Chief Minister Uddhav Thackeray, Deputy Chief Minister Ajit Pawar and Revenue Minister Balasaheb Thorat inaugurated the Balasaheb Thackeray National Memorial being developed at the Mayor's residence near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Maidan in Dadar.

Moreover, Industry Minister and Memorial Secretary Subhash Desai, Urban Development Minister Eknath Shinde, Transport Minister Anil Parab, Mayor Kishori Pednekar, MP Sanjay Raut, Arvind Sawant, Rahul Shewale, Vinayak Raut, MLA Sada Sarvankar, Rohit Pawar, Chief Secretary Sitaram Kunte, Mumbai Metropolitan State Development Authority Commissioner R. A. Rajiv, Mumbai Municipal Commissioner Iqbal Singh Chahal and Mumbai Police Commissioner Hemant Nagarale were also present on the occasion.

As per reports, the ground-breaking ceremony for the Balasaheb Thackeray National Memorial was organised keeping in view the coronavirus pandemic due to which only a limited number of guests were present at the physical event. The ceremony was also streamed live.

The Maharashtra Cabinet had earlier approved INR 400 crores for the conversion of the Mayor’s bungalow at Shivaji Park into the Balasaheb Thackeray Memorial, honouring the late Shiv Sena founder.

Meanwhile, the state government has appointed the Mumbai Metropolitan Region Development Authority (MMRDA) as the project coordinating mechanism for this memorial scheme. Moreover, all land and environmental permits have been obtained for the monument and the first phase of construction is touted to be completed in 14 months.

According to sources, the place will have a museum, art gallery, research centre, library and an auditorium to commemorate Balasaheb Thackeray. In addition, state-of-the-art technology will be added to the memorial. Under this, the mayor's residence area and interior halls will be beautified and small buildings and underground structures will be constructed.
